You lose contact with friends or family. WebApr 23, 2024 · 11) Practice self-care. Self-care is an important part of recovery from codependency. You need to learn how to care for yourself and be able to make yourself feel good. This includes making sure you eat well, exercise regularly, sleep enough, spend quality time with friends and family, and practice mindfulness.
